  3. Windows Start issue

    Try this:

    Right click on your start menu, and click on System:


    My computer is having issues starting 125819d1489956270t-windows-start-issue-select-os-step-1.png


    When the system window comes up, click on Advanced System Settings:

    My computer is having issues starting 125820d1489956270t-windows-start-issue-select-os-step-2.png


    There, click on Startup and Recovery:

    My computer is having issues starting 125821d1489956270t-windows-start-issue-select-os-step-3.png


    Then in the top menu you will have a choice of OSs. Select the one you want to boot to defaultly and uncheck the box for "Time to display list of operating systems."

    My computer is having issues starting 125822d1489956270t-windows-start-issue-select-os-step-4.png


    That should make it boot into Windows 10 without your intervention.
